DeHaven Secures Post-Trial Dismissal

May 22, 2018 | General Liability

George DeHaven tried a four motor vehicle accident case, Shoshari v Herrera.  The plaintiff claimed serious neck, shoulder and knee injuries and underwent cervical fusion surgery as well as arthroscopic procedures on his shoulder and knee. After a three-day liability trial, the jury found in favor of the plaintiff against all three defendants.

Prior to the start of the damages trial, with a potential damages verdict in excess of $1 million, the court granted George’s motion to set aside the jury verdict as against the weight of the credible evidence in favor of our client, dismissing the plaintiff’s complaint and all cross claims.
